Anniversary

Posted by Jabberwock on Dec. 10, 2006, 9:54 a.m.

By looking through the creation dates of all my GM6 files, I've traced my Game Maker history back to a year ago today. I downloaded because I was bored and home alone on a Saturday; now look where it's got me. W00t.

As for Mekanos, it's getting pretty close to a demo. I composed another song for it yesterday (took me about four hours, but I did it), which is one of the main reasons work on it has been so slow. I have trouble composing music that I think fits. I've also finished all the room transitions and issues with persistence (at least for now), which was a lot of work. So yeah. Won't be long now. Get psyched.

And a random bit of trivia- Mekanos originally came from an idea I had for an undersea exploration game. But one day I started working on an engine and decided to set it in a castle instead, I don't know why. Once you find out the game's storyline, you'll realize that it doesn't really matter.

Does anyone know a better way of making it so that certain objects, like bosses and switches and powerups, can only be gotten once in a room, but others, such as enemies and destructible blocks, come back when you leave the room and re-enter? What I've been doing is having all the enemies self-destruct when I leave the room, and then having the main character re-create them when he enters the room, which works, but is very tedious to code. Does anyone have any suggestions?

Well, I've run out of things to say. So long.

Comments

Graydon 18 years ago

Happy Aniversary, and i have no suggestions for your game. Get the demo out soon, i like to play games

flashback 18 years ago

Drat, my 6 year anniversary isn't for another…what, 4 months?

marbs 18 years ago

Drat, my 2 year anniversary isn't for another…what, 4 months?

Arcalyth 18 years ago

Drat, my 3 year anniversary isn't for another… what, -1 months?

Jabberwock 18 years ago

I know one year of game making is basically nothing. Stop mocking me. >:(

DesertFox 18 years ago

Drat, my 4 month anniversary isn't for another…what, 2 years?

beam 18 years ago

i'd just use global variables, because there probably isn't that many bosses or powerups, right?

i'd just use global variables for things like that. for example, in the player's creation event:

global.powerup_doublejump = false

and then when the player gets the double jump powerup:

global.powerup_doublejump = true

and then in the room start event in the room that contains the powerup, just add this:

if (global.powerup_doublejump == true) { instance_destroy() }

that's what i'd do. nobody says it's right though

Tr00jg 18 years ago

Hey there Jabberwock!

Anyway, my 2 year anniversary is what? 1 month away?

Hehe